Transaction 00f50662e57fc76ea9f61be5c8a7d5fd0f95dbebd195e680ac41d6787a13036d

2 Input
2 Outputs
  • 00f50662e57fc76ea9f61be5c8a7d5fd0f95dbebd195e680ac41d6787a13036d:0
  • value  25305576
    address  1DHM4ULLHvdXHBcGAfD4qfbXUfFCZBF2Li
  • 00f50662e57fc76ea9f61be5c8a7d5fd0f95dbebd195e680ac41d6787a13036d:1
  • value  3192
    address  bc1q7uhrv0ck75fs05m0wyqg3cw9s4srqhadsjgtsh